FYI: I would like to inform everyone about the Philippine mail system. I had some important documents to mail to the RCBC bank there in Cebu which had to be there by Aug. 1st so as not to have the builder of my house foreclose on it. Well I am in southern Oregon and mailed these documents out on Aug. 12 thinking they would get there in time. Boy was I wrong! I sent them in an Express International Flat Rate Priority Envelope to get there in "three to five days guaranteed" at a cost of $70.95. Well I sent them on their way on Aug. 12th. From there they went to San Francisco then on to Carson Ca. leaving there on Aug 16th arriving in Manila on Aug 22. Then on to Cebu on arriving on Sept. 5. Finally delivered on Sept. 7th. TWENTY SIX DAYS for priority international express and only twenty one days later. I guess the post office there is on island time and not in a big hurry. Next time I will be using FedEx. Oh, btw the loan went through and the house was alright
